Bonnie Jean Forseen

April 21, 1942 — April 9, 2021

Bonnie Jean (Bristol) Forseen succumbed to dementia at Aspen Gardens in Cortez, Colorado on April 9, 2021.
Bonnie was born April 21, 1942, in Denver Colorado. Her family lived briefly in Steamboat Springs, Colorado, then Ft Morgan, Colorado before moving to Frisco, Colorado in June 1953. Bonnie graduated High School from Central Christian in Hutchison, Kansas. She attended John Brown University in Siloam Springs, Arkansas. Returning to Frisco, Colorado she was married to Ron Forseen on August 31, 1963. They were married 57 years. Bonnie and Ron had two sons, Greg and Darrel. In 1970 they moved to Squaw Lake, Minnesota, where her youngest son Douglas was born. The family returned to Frisco and lived at the Columbine Ranch until 1983 when they moved to Cortez, Colorado, where she lived until her death.
Bonnie loved the mountains, her boys and grandchildren. She loved the Lord Jesus and prayed faithfully for her family. She was very involved in Christian Women’s Club and was a traveling speaker for them in Colorado and New Mexico. She enjoyed volunteering at her church in AWANA, Children’s Sunday school and leading women’s Bible Studies. She especially enjoyed teaching the children.
Bonnie was preceded in death by her parents, Wayne and Lola Mae Bristol; and her brother, David Bristol. She is survived by her beloved husband, Ron Forseen; her sons, Gregory (Vivian) Forseen, Darrel (Julie) Forseen, Douglas Forseen; her brothers, Harold (Sue) Bristol, Marvin (Colleen) Bristol, Joe Bristol; her sister, Sylvia (Rick) Grady; eight grandchildren and eleven great-grandchildren.
